AI Summary
-
Changes the requirement for establishing the first New York state veterans cemetery from requiring prior certification of funding sufficiency to allowing the division to proceed with the investigation and study based on consultation with the Department of State Division of Cemeteries.
-
Reduces the timeline for conducting investigations and studies on establishing additional state veterans cemeteries from ten years to three years after the first cemetery is completed.
-
Establishes a management board for each state veterans cemetery consisting of nine members, including the division director as chair, with at least four members who are veterans and representation from the governor, senate, and assembly.
-
Requires the division to commence construction of the first state veterans cemetery no later than January 1, 2021, following rules and regulations for planning, site selection, federal funding applications, and cemetery operations.
-
Authorizes the director to expand or improve existing state veterans cemeteries in consultation with management boards, following established division rules and regulations.
